A grand three-day celebration of Rajyotsav 2025 was organized at Sarveshwar Das Municipal Higher Secondary School ground, Rajnandgaon, marking 25 years of the formation of Chhattisgarh state. As part of the Silver Jubilee Statehood Festival, the Public Relations Department set up a special exhibition showcasing the state’s remarkable journey of development and public welfare works over the past 25 years.

The Public Relations Department stall attracted a large crowd, including villagers from distant areas, students, youth, women, and senior citizens. Visitors keenly observed the photo exhibition depicting various state welfare schemes and development activities. Along with providing information on government initiatives, free copies of Chhattisgarh Janman magazine, the brochure Innovations for Good Governance in Chhattisgarh, and the publication Steps Towards Developed India were distributed to the public.

Residents from remote villages, including Mr. Manoj Shukla from Chikhli, Mr. Hemlal Sahu from Tedesa, and Mr. Prem Goswami from Dongargaon, praised the exhibition, stating that it provided clear and useful information regarding government welfare schemes and district-level development works. Students also appreciated the free publications, noting that Janman magazine and the Steps Towards Developed India brochure were highly beneficial for competitive exam preparation due to their detailed coverage of government policies and reforms.

The publication Steps Towards Developed India – Chhattisgarh highlighted various achievements under the state and central government, including Prime Minister’s Housing Scheme, agricultural support measures, welfare for women, tribal and youth welfare, administrative reforms, smart registration systems, Jal Jeevan Mission, expansion of health and education facilities, road and railway development, air connectivity improvement, forest welfare, industrial growth, tourism promotion, anti-naxal development initiatives, and the Developed India 2047 Vision Document.

Additionally, the brochure Good Governance Innovations in Chhattisgarh detailed major governance reforms and innovative service models implemented to strengthen administrative efficiency and public service delivery. The monthly magazine Janman, published by the Public Relations Department, was also distributed free to attendees.
